Document
拖动滑块完成拼图
个人中心

预订订单
服务订单
发布专利 发布成果 人才入驻 发布商标 发布需求

请提出您的宝贵建议,有机会获取IP积分或其他奖励

投诉建议

在线咨询

联系我们

龙图腾公众号
首页 专利交易 IP管家助手 科技果 科技人才 科技服务 国际服务 商标交易 会员权益 需求市场 关于龙图腾
 /  免费注册
到顶部 到底部
清空 搜索
当前位置 : 首页 > 专利喜报 > 中国人民解放军国防科技大学贾周阳获国家专利权

中国人民解放军国防科技大学贾周阳获国家专利权

买专利卖专利找龙图腾,真高效! 查专利查商标用IPTOP,全免费!专利年费监控用IP管家,真方便!

龙图腾网获悉中国人民解放军国防科技大学申请的专利一种操作系统内核设计方法、装置及存储介质获国家发明授权专利权,本发明授权专利权由国家知识产权局授予,授权公告号为:CN119415160B

龙图腾网通过国家知识产权局官网在2025-10-10发布的发明授权授权公告中获悉:该发明授权的专利申请号/专利号为:202411372831.1,技术领域涉及:G06F9/4401;该发明授权一种操作系统内核设计方法、装置及存储介质是由贾周阳;马俊;高晨旭;赵欣;谭郁松;余杰;董攀;李小玲;李姗姗;廖湘科;汤佳伟;易岳名设计研发完成,并于2024-09-29向国家知识产权局提交的专利申请。

一种操作系统内核设计方法、装置及存储介质在说明书摘要公布了:本发明公开了一种操作系统内核设计方法、装置及存储介质。属于计算机操作系统技术领域。本申请设计的操作系统内核架构设计在编译时支持内核组件的多种运行模式并存、且组件间运行模式互不影响,运行时可根据用户配置动态决策组件运行模式;内核组件的多种运行模式对应用直接体现,即应用无需感知自身运行使用的运行模式,应用开发人员无需适配代码,提升了系统使用场景的通用性和应用代码的可移植性;支持用户为不同的应用选择不同的架构,是一种适应用户意图敏感的自适应系统内核架构。

本发明授权一种操作系统内核设计方法、装置及存储介质在权利要求书中公布了:1.一种操作系统内核设计方法,其特征在于,所述方法应用于操作系统,所述方法包括: 通过内核为各个组件创建内核组件管理对象并执行对应的内核服务线程,其中,各个组件包括一个内核服务线程、一个用户服务线程,一个控制队列和一个数据队列,组件方法包括创建组件对象、创建内核服务线程、创建用户服务线程,以及控制队列和数据队列的添加、获取、响应操作; 所述通过内核为各个组件创建内核组件管理对象并执行对应的内核服务线程,包括:步骤一,通过内核为所述各个组件创建内核组件管理对象和创建对应的内核服务线程;步骤二,启动所述内核服务线程,并将组件库设置为函数调用模式;步骤三,检查所述内核组件管理对象的控制队列,判断是否有请求,若无请求执行步骤四,反之执行步骤七;步骤四,检查所述内核组件管理对象的数据队列,判断是否有请求,若无请求执行步骤五,反之执行步骤六;步骤五,响应于所述内核组件管理对象的控制队列和数据队列均无请求,触发所述内核服务线程放弃调度,且通过处理器调度检查所述控制队列和所述数据队列,响应于存在任一队列有请求时恢复所述内核服务线程的调度并执行步骤三;步骤六,使用所述函数调用模式处理所述请求,所述请求的处理过程包括响应数据请求并返回结果,响应后数据队列的请求发送者可以继续运行,执行步骤三;步骤七,触发所述控制队列的请求变为抢占请求,并执行组件清理操作再响应所述抢占请求,响应后控制队列的请求发送者可以继续运行;步骤八,结束所述内核服务线程; 响应于组件普通进程运行,所述内核组件管理对象接收到所述组件普通进程发送的请求服务,所述组件普通进程用于以请求服务的方式使用组件,一个组件没有普通进程或对应至少一个普通进程,一个普通进程至少为一个组件的普通进程; 响应于用户态通过函数调用模式运行组件主进程,所述组件主进程用于在用户态通过函数调用模式实现对应组件的功能,其中,一个组件同时最多有一个组件主进程,每个组件主进程创建有一个用户服务线程,所述用户服务线程用于监听其它普通进程访问组件的请求,主进程组件同一时刻对应一个用户服务线程运行; 运行所述组件主进程的用户服务线程。

如需购买、转让、实施、许可或投资类似专利技术,可联系本专利的申请人或专利权人中国人民解放军国防科技大学,其通讯地址为:410000 湖南省长沙市开福区德雅路109号;或者联系龙图腾网官方客服,联系龙图腾网可拨打电话0551-65771310或微信搜索“龙图腾网”。

以上内容由AI智能生成
免责声明
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。